How Does a Brickforce Making Machine Increase Efficiency?

Traditional brick-making methods are often labor-intensive and time-consuming. A brickforce making machine automates much of the production process, significantly reducing labor costs and increasing output. The hydraulic pressing system ensures consistent pressure and density, resulting in high-quality bricks with minimal waste. The ability to quickly change molds allows for the production of different brick designs, providing flexibility to meet market demands. Furthermore, the machine's precision minimizes the need for rework and ensures consistent product quality, contributing to overall cost savings.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What maintenance is required for a Mesh Machinery brickforce making machine?

Regular maintenance is key to ensuring the longevity and optimal performance of your machine. This includes daily lubrication of moving parts, regular inspection of hydraulic systems, and periodic cleaning of molds and components. We recommend a comprehensive maintenance schedule performed by qualified technicians. Mesh Machinery offers maintenance contracts and support to ensure your machine operates at peak efficiency. Detailed maintenance manuals are also provided with each machine. Preventive maintenance minimizes downtime and extends the life of the equipment.

What types of bricks can be produced with these machines?

Mesh Machinery’s brickforce making machines are incredibly versatile. They can produce a wide range of brick types, including solid bricks, hollow bricks, paving bricks, and interlocking bricks. The machine can be easily adapted to create different sizes and shapes by simply changing the molds. We can also customize molds to meet specific project requirements, providing maximum flexibility. The machine supports a variety of raw materials, including clay, cement, and sand mixtures.
